On Monday (Labor Day) before we left Florence, OR to return home, We took a trip up the Oregon coast to Cape Perpetua. This is one of the highest points on the Oregon coast, if not the highest.

In any case, from the top you can just see the Devil's Churn, an area where fissures in the rock have been widened a bit by the pounding surf. It's a really interesting place to see, with tide pools that have lots of interesting sea creatures at low tide, and a long, narrow chasm that is constantly filled with churning seawater.
